Does GameStop own EB Games?

EB Games’s parent corporation, GameStop, has its headquarters in Grapevine, Texas, a suburb of Dallas. The EB Games brand still operates in Australia and New Zealand. GameStop also operates certain stores under the EBX brand.

Who bought EB Games?

Grapevine, Texas-based GameStop had acquired EB Games’ owner Electronic Boutique Holdings Corp in 2005 for more than $1 billion. EB has about 4,000 stores across Canada, with operations in Australia, New Zealand, and countries across Europe, according to its LinkedIn page.
